Staying Safe While Riding Your Electric Scooter
Using an electric scooter demands vigilance and awareness to guarantee safety on busy city streets. Cyclists should always wear a helmet, as this significantly reduces the risk of head injuries in case of accidents. It is essential to become acquainted with local traffic laws, as regulations can differ greatly by city. Riding at a controlled speed and staying at a proper distance from vehicles and pedestrians enhances overall safety.
Moreover, riders should remain alert to various obstacles such as potholes, debris, and sudden obstacles. Making use of hand signals when changing direction or halting helps convey your intentions to fellow road users. After-dark riding demands the use of lights or reflective gear to enhance visibility. Finally, avoiding distractions like smartphones promotes focused riding. By following these safety guidelines, users of electric scooters can experience a more secure and conscientious ride while traversing urban environments.
Emerging Trends in Electric Scooter Use
In what ways is the use of electric scooters changing across urban environments globally? More and more, cities are incorporating electric scooters into their transit networks, addressing the rising need for sustainable and effective commuting solutions. Cities are implementing dedicated scooter lanes and parking zones, enhancing safety and accessibility.
In addition, data-centric strategies are on the rise, enabling municipalities to examine usage trends and enhance service distribution. This development is cultivating collaborations between city governments and scooter providers, driving more purposeful commitments to urban infrastructure development.
Moreover, breakthroughs in technology are revolutionizing customer experiences, with capabilities such as smartphone integration and GPS tracking emerging as industry norms. The growth of subscription models is also evident, presenting consumers with convenient payment alternatives.
As regulatory frameworks adapt, these advancements are poised to further influence metropolitan mobility trends, making electric scooters a staple in future city planning.

What Rules Regulate Electric Scooter Use in Cities?
Policies regulating e-scooter use within city limits commonly encompass designated parking zones, speed limits, insurance requirements, age restrictions, and helmet mandates. These rules aim to promote safer travel, alleviate urban congestion, and embed scooters within established transportation networks.
